Damaged banyan tree suspends Aliiolani Hale tours

HONOLULU (HawaiiNewsNow) – Aliʻiōlani Hale tours are temporarily suspended starting Tuesday as crews remove a large banyan tree damaged by strong winds.

The tree is partially uprooted and leaning toward the building, with cracks visible in its large branches.

For safety reasons, the public cannot access the Supreme Court Law Library, and tours at the King Kamehameha V Judiciary History Center are suspended, said the Hawaii State Judiciary.
